C89語言中最簡單的數據類型包括
C89(也稱為ANSI C)語言中最簡單的數據類型包括:
char
: 用於表示單個字元,在大多數系統上占一個字節(8位)。short
: 短整型,通常占兩個字節(16位)。int
: 整型,通常占兩個字節(16位),但具體大小可能因系統而異。long
: 長整型,通常占四個字節(32位)。float
: 單精度浮點數,通常占四個字節(32位)。double
: 雙精度浮點數,通常占八個字節(64位)。
此外,C89還定義了void
類型,用於表示沒有值或沒有類型的情況,但void
本身並不是一個可賦值的數據類型。
這些類型可以用來聲明變量、函數參數和函數返回值。例如:
char letter;
short int number;
float price;
double distance;
void someFunction(void);
int anotherFunction(int input);
在C語言中,你還可以定義各種數據類型的常量,例如字節常量'a'
、整數常量123
、浮點數常量1.23
等。
請注意,不同類型的數據在計算機內存中占用的空間大小可能因編譯器、操作系統和處理器架構而異。在進行程式設計時,通常需要根據具體的運行環境來確定這些數據類型的實際大小。